The "Killer Prep" of Customer.io is its Event-Driven Architecture. Because it was built to solve the problems of product-led companies, it doesn't just "Send Newsletters." It can "Trigger" a message based on a user's action inside your app (e.g., "User hasn't logged in for 3 days" or "User just finished a free trial").
